Embedded Software

Seven Solutions has a strong experience in developing embedded software for various industry domains (Aerospatiale, industry, biomedicine, defense, etc…). Our experience allows us to implement optimized applications for low resources and energy processors or where the robustness is a key in the solutions.

Our main development lines using embedded software are:

  • Application for microchips & DSPs, using high level languages (C/C++) and optimizing resources using assembler code.

  • Application for embedded system with light operative system. We have worked with light OS such as FreeRTOS o RTEMS, and we have also developed drivers for new peripherals and integrated our code with the middleware of third party companies.

  • Application for complex embedded system: Our engineers work with complex operative systems based on Linux (such as uCLinux) when the client requires an elaborated application with a lot of functionalities.


Moreover, we can elaborate application oriented toward critical system where the sturdiness of the system and the certification of its components are keys in the development of a successful product. For more information about product certification contact us.

Services